uliette Fowler Communities hosted its annual Visionary Women event at the Dallas Omni Hotel on May 3, honoring Virginia Chandler Dykes with the Visionary Woman Award. The event benefited the Juliette Fowler Communities’ One Heart Fund, which helps to provide foster homes for children, prevent homelessness among women, and support seniors. 1.
